Home -> Environmental Law in Context: Cases and Materials, 3d (American Casebook) (American Casebook Series) free download

Environmental Law in Context: Cases and Materials, 3d (American Casebook) (American Casebook Series)

Robin Craig




[PDF.en71] Environmental Law in Context: Cases and Materials, 3d (American Casebook) (American Casebook Series)

Environmental Law in Context:  Robin Craig epub
Environmental Law in Context:  Robin Craig pdf download
Environmental Law in Context:  Robin Craig pdf file
Environmental Law in Context:  Robin Craig audiobook
Environmental Law in Context:  Robin Craig book review
Environmental Law in Context:  Robin Craig summary

 | #311780 in Books |  2012-04-30 |  2012-04-27 | Original language:English | PDF # 1 |  1.93 x7.84 x10.25l,4.50 | File type: PDF | 1152 pages

||0 of 0 people found the following review helpful.| poorly organized|By cheesecake traveler|This book is poorly organized, hard to read, and confusing. The person who wrote it has no idea what they are doing and seems incompetent. You should go with another author.|0 of 0 people found the following review helpful.| Four Stars|By K. Tattoli|As good as a required law school text b

The Third Edition is updated to take account of new developments in the law and new regulations and cases where applicable. Some areas of particular interest will be recent developments in the international law of species protection and the WTO's recent dolphin safe label ruling, as well as the continuing saga of regulation (or not) of greenhouse gas emission under the Clean Air Act. The Third Edition will also emphasize the Obama Administration's new approach to environ...

You easily download any file type for your device.Environmental Law in Context: Cases and Materials, 3d (American Casebook) (American Casebook Series)   |  Robin Craig.Not only was the story interesting, engaging and relatable, it also teaches lessons.

Mike Schinkel's Miscellaneous Readings - Z.E.O.: How to Get A(Head) in Business (Zen of Zombie Series)
Mike Schinkel's Miscellaneous Readings - Fish Fights: A Hall of Fame Quest
Mike Schinkel's Miscellaneous Readings - Have a Macrame Christmas: Festive Holiday Decorations for the Most Creative Christmas Ever (Bonus: 3 Weaving Projects and General Weaving Instructions, #7224)
Mike Schinkel's Miscellaneous Readings - Brian Pulido's Lady Death: Leather & Lace 2005
Mike Schinkel's Miscellaneous Readings - Crochet Blankets: Complete Instructions for 8 Projects
Mike Schinkel's Miscellaneous Readings - Social Work Practice with Children, Second Edition (Solving Problems in the Teaching of Literacy)
Mike Schinkel's Miscellaneous Readings - A study of sexual health coverage in Latino magazines, 1997-1998 =: Estudio sobre la cobertura de temas de salud sexual en revistas Latinos, 1997-98 (What's the diagnosis? Latinos, media & health)
Mike Schinkel's Miscellaneous Readings - Introducing The Theory Of Computation
Mike Schinkel's Miscellaneous Readings - NCLEX-PN Content Review Guide
Mike Schinkel's Miscellaneous Readings - Horse Handling and Grooming: A Step-by-Step Photographic Guide to Mastering over 100 Horsekeeping Skills by Cherry Hill, Richard Klimesh
Mike Schinkel's Miscellaneous Readings - Practical Guide to the CFI Checkride (Practical Exam Guide Series)
Mike Schinkel's Miscellaneous Readings - Kids' Crafts: Polymer Clay: 30 Terrific Projects to Roll, Mold & Squish
Mike Schinkel's Miscellaneous Readings - Celtic Quilts: A New Look for Ancient Designs (That Patchwork Place)
Mike Schinkel's Miscellaneous Readings - Paper Pizazz Tea Bag Scrapbooking
Mike Schinkel's Miscellaneous Readings - The Concise Guide to Licensing
Mike Schinkel's Miscellaneous Readings - Volkswagen 1600 (Fastback, Squareback, Variant, Karmann Ghia from 1965, Workshop Manual 139)
Mike Schinkel's Miscellaneous Readings - Vertical Milling in the Home Workshop
Mike Schinkel's Miscellaneous Readings - 5 Simple Steps To Easy Credit Repair: The Simple to Understand Credit Book and Guide
Mike Schinkel's Miscellaneous Readings - LEGO MINDSTORMS NXT 2.0: The King's Treasure (Technology in Action)
Mike Schinkel's Miscellaneous Readings - Fantasy Fiction into Film: Essays
Mike Schinkel's Miscellaneous Readings - My Real Estate Nightmare: Based on a True Story which Means it Happened More or Less like This... but with Uglier People (3 Funny Books) (Volume 1)
Mike Schinkel's Miscellaneous Readings - Animatronics : A Guide to Animated Holiday Displays
Mike Schinkel's Miscellaneous Readings - Crazy Zany Robots COLORING Book: for kids of all ages (boys, girls, and adults)
Mike Schinkel's Miscellaneous Readings - Ship Motion Control: Course Keeping and Roll Stabilisation Using Rudder and Fins (Advances in Industrial Control)
Mike Schinkel's Miscellaneous Readings - Nurses: A Year's Dose of Humor: 2008 Wall Calendar
Mike Schinkel's Miscellaneous Readings - Osteoporosis 2
Mike Schinkel's Miscellaneous Readings - Weaving Mountain Memories: Recollections of the Allenspark Area.
Mike Schinkel's Miscellaneous Readings - Back Pain Relief: Chinese Qigong for Healing and Prevention
Mike Schinkel's Miscellaneous Readings - Christmas Jar Toppers (Leisure Arts #5856)
Mike Schinkel's Miscellaneous Readings - Defining John Bull: Political Caricature and National Identity in Late Georgian England
Mike Schinkel's Miscellaneous Readings - Double Knitting: Reversible Two-Color Designs
Mike Schinkel's Miscellaneous Readings - Desktop Derby: And They're Off!
Mike Schinkel's Miscellaneous Readings - Antibodies: A Laboratory Manual
Mike Schinkel's Miscellaneous Readings - Cytology and Haematology of the Horse
Mike Schinkel's Miscellaneous Readings - Man's Search for Meaning: An Introduction to Logotherapy
Mike Schinkel's Miscellaneous Readings - Intelligent Techniques and Soft Computing in Nuclear Science and Engineering
Mike Schinkel's Miscellaneous Readings - Sexually Transmitted Diseases in Women
Mike Schinkel's Miscellaneous Readings - Todo Lo Que Usted Quiere Saber Sobre El Sida (Spanish Edition)
Mike Schinkel's Miscellaneous Readings - 500: Listening for the TOEFL® ITP Test
Mike Schinkel's Miscellaneous Readings - The Biology Coloring Book
Mike Schinkel's Miscellaneous Readings - History and evolution of Artificial Intelligence
Mike Schinkel's Miscellaneous Readings - A Dictionary of Basic Law Terms (Black's Law Dictionary Series) [Paperback] [January 1999] (Author) Bryan A. Garner, David W. Schultz
Mike Schinkel's Miscellaneous Readings - In Transit: The Transport Workers Union in New York City, 1933-1966
Mike Schinkel's Miscellaneous Readings - Electrical Motor Control Systems
Mike Schinkel's Miscellaneous Readings - Basics: A Comprehensive Outline of Nursing School Content (Kaplan Test Prep)
Mike Schinkel's Miscellaneous Readings - THE CHEAT"S GUIDE TO GOLF
Mike Schinkel's Miscellaneous Readings - Don't Fail The Bar Again: How To Create Bar Essays That Pass: Details... Details... Details. That's how to pass.
Mike Schinkel's Miscellaneous Readings - Santa's Sleigh, Christmas Journal Series: Traditional Santa Claus
Mike Schinkel's Miscellaneous Readings - Small Animal Dental Equipment, Materials and Techniques: A Primer
Mike Schinkel's Miscellaneous Readings - Field Armies and Fortifications in the Civil War: The Eastern Campaigns, 1861-1864 (Civil War America)
Mike Schinkel's Miscellaneous Readings
Mike Schinkel's Miscellaneous Readings - Educating Intuition
Mike Schinkel's Miscellaneous Readings - First Aid for Cats: An Owner's Guide to a Happy Healthy Pet
Mike Schinkel's Miscellaneous Readings - Baby Says Sew: 20 Practical Budget-Minded, Baby-Approved Projects
Mike Schinkel's Miscellaneous Readings - See You in Court, Second Edition: A Social Worker's Guide to Presenting Evidence in Care Proceedings
Mike Schinkel's Miscellaneous Readings - People and Computers: Designing for Usability: Proceedings of the Second Conference of the British Computer Society Human Computer Interaction ... (British Computer Society Workshop Series)
Mike Schinkel's Miscellaneous Readings - Soap Making Business Startup: How to Start, Run & Grow a Million Dollar Success From Home!
Mike Schinkel's Miscellaneous Readings - Color-Your-Own Greeting Cards: 30 Cards & Envelopes for Every Occasion
Mike Schinkel's Miscellaneous Readings - Venezuela 500 anos (Cuadernos Lagoven) (Spanish Edition)
Mike Schinkel's Miscellaneous Readings - How to Talk Dirty and Influence People
Mike Schinkel's Miscellaneous Readings - Groundwork: Charles Hamilton Houston and the Struggle for Civil Rights
Mike Schinkel's Miscellaneous Readings - Cadillac Desert: The American West and Its Disappearing Water, Revised Edition
Mike Schinkel's Miscellaneous Readings - Absolutely Fabulous: Four BBC TV Soundtrack Episodes
Mike Schinkel's Miscellaneous Readings - Mastering OpenCV with Practical Computer Vision Projects
Mike Schinkel's Miscellaneous Readings - The 2016 Report on Multiple Sclerosis Therapeutics: World Market Segmentation by City
Mike Schinkel's Miscellaneous Readings - Storey's Guide to Raising Meat Goats
Mike Schinkel's Miscellaneous Readings - Cybernetics and Systems 90: Proceedings of the Tenth European Meeting on Cybernetics and Systems Research, Organized by the Austrian Society for Cyb ... Systems Research//Cybernetics and Systems)
Mike Schinkel's Miscellaneous Readings - Ego Development: Conceptions and Theories (Jossey-Bass Behavioral Science Series)
Mike Schinkel's Miscellaneous Readings - Quick & Easy Penny Rugs (Leisure Arts #3635)

Copyright Disclaimer:This site does not store any files on its server. We only index and link to content provided by other sites.